Senior/Principle PMD IC Designer

Description

Experienced Analog Design Engineer for our fast growing optical communications PMD (Physical Medium Dependent) ICs design team for 10 Gb/s and higher speeds for telecom and datacom applications.
The successful candidate will report to the PMD design Manager.

Responsibility

High speed analog circuit design  for parallel optical interconnect PMD ICs such as Limiter Amplifiers, Trans-Impedance Amplifiers, VCSEL and Laser drivers, Mux/Demux, and AGCs for optical modulation 10Gb/s and above.
Hands-on on testing and characterizing high speed devices for optical interconnects.
Packaging, qualification support and production transfer.

Requested experience/skills

Experience with process technologies such as GaAs or SiGe HBT technologies and analog CMOS.
Demonstrate solid EDA tools experience and sound methodology in high frequency analog IC design, verification, validation and characterization.
Experience with design for manufacturability and testability.
Good understanding of semiconductor devices and microwave theory and optical communications standards and MSAs.
Embedded SW and Lab SW automation knowledge is considered a plus.

Desirable: Exposure to digital design and analog / mixed signal simulation tools CAD set up environment, skill routines, and scripts.

Electrical Engineering MS with 6 years of experience or Electrical/Optical Engineering Ph.D. with 4 years of circuits design experience.

Additional requirements include creativity in design, high level of initiative, strong communication skill, ability to work in dynamic and fast pace environment, working knowledge of industry best practice and very good communication skills.

Senior Analog Designer

Description/Responsibilities

You will develop critical analog IP blocks that will be embedded in Photeon designs. Be expected to be involved in all aspects of the analog design process from schematic design to validation of circuits in the lab.
Provide input to system and chip architects on technology selection, performance limits, area and power analysis for analog blocks.
Provide guidance and coaching to junior analog engineers and test engineers for testing.

Experience/Skills

10 years of analog / RF design experience In-depth implementation knowledge of various component architectures. Analog layout experience for low noise, RF circuit in mixed signal context. Knowledge of integrated circuit, device physics and advanced process technology. Exposure to digital design Analog / mixed signal simulation tools CAD set up environment, skill routines, scripts.
